Description

Racial tension has been building in Colorado Springs School District 11 for some time. School volunteer Melissa Hall was racially abused by a white parent in the school parking lot. But tension escalated when the superintendent abruptly resigned and a school board member made racial comments toward Black men who attended a school board meeting. In this episode we follow Melissa Hall, a Black parent, as she feels the full impact of withholding equity policies as a school volunteer and a mother of four kids.

Systemic is a podcast that looks at people working to reform policing from inside and outside the system. Produced in the wake of George Floyd's death and the ensuing protests, the audio documentary follows Black Americans working in Colorado, Minneapolis and around the country to create change at an extraordinary time. Meet activists, civil rights attorneys, lawmakers and several Black officers working to change policing from within. Systemic is hosted and reported by Colorado Public Radio's Jo Erickson.
